The GAS ONE GS-3800DF is a powerful and portable gas stove featuring dual spiral flames for rapid heating, reaching up to 11,000 BTU. It is CSA approved for safety, making it ideal for camping, outdoor cooking, and emergency preparedness. The stove comes with a thermal plate to prevent butane canisters from freezing and includes a convenient carrying case.

Excellent burner that does everything right
Very durable and reliable burner. Has fine grained flame control that allows for very low and very high flames and everything in between. The lighter is super reliable and always lit the flame on the first try. The locking mechanism for ensuring that the butane canister is inserted correctly is easy to use and feels safe and durable. The switch for enabling the fuel flow is a nice safety feature that made it easy to ensure that the gas only flowed when we wanted it to. A single butane canister is good for an hour or more even at the highest fuel flow settings. The carrying case makes it easy to securely pack the burner away with other gear while keeping it clean and dry at the same time. The black enamel surface cleans fairly easily and seemed pretty durable although it does accumulate rough spots over time, I think that's inevitable with a finish like this. It does look beautiful and sleek right out of the packaging and still looks quite nice even after dozens of uses. Highly recommended.

Like taking a burner from a kitchen gas stove on the road
There are several models of this stove: a 9,000 BTU (GS-3000), a 10,000 (GS-3500), and the one being reviewed (GS-3800). I bought the GS-3800 that came with a plastic carrying case. This is a great stove. It is compact, fairly small if used for car camping, and delivers a nice flame. It is like cutting out one of the gas burners from a nice kitchen stove and taking it on the road. My main worry was about the fuel, having ordered it with little chance to get a different one if I couldn't find the fuel. As others advised, I was able to find the fuel for $1.50 a can at a large Asian grocery store. The small store I tried first did not carry any fuel. The large one I went to (in a former Best Buy location) carried the fuel and, tpo my great relief, it was the first thing I saw when I walked in the door.When I bought it, most reviews complained about receiving a broken carrying case. I was lucky and received a stove and case that were undamaged. Obviously, I can't say what the chance is of receiving a broken case or whether they have fixed that problem completely. The case is handy, but not essential. It was worth the price I paid with or without the case. Since the parts that support cooking pots or pans can come out, it is very nice to have a case, but I could have found a heavy-duty fabric or leather bag for it.

Gas One compact camping or emergency stove
I like that Gas One stoves have safety features so they have a safety shutoff if there is any leaking gas. They also have a thermal heat shield so the gas doesn't heat up between the butane compartment and the burner. That is what sold me on it. Most of them are similar but I liked those features. It is metal and has a plastic case to store it in. It is a nice size, not too small so if I have a pan on top of the burner, it doesn't feel too small underneath. It feels stable. I got it for a cooking source for a power outage but I could use it camping or for an extra burner for large meals.

Perfect for Searing after Sous Vide cooking
Sous Vide cooking is wonderful for meats, but searing the meat in a cast iron skillet just after cooking was triggering the kitchen smoke alarm and causing a smoky haze. This GAS One 3900DF 11,000 BTU, dual spiral flame burner, placed on the workbench in our garage, heats up the cast iron skillet very quickly, without triggering the smoke alarm or causing smoke in the kitchen. Just remove the unit from its carrying case, snap in the butane cannister, turn the knob fully open, and the dual flames shoot up instantly. Within what seems like 30 seconds, the searing can begin, and a minute or two later you're done. I'd give the 3900DF ten stars, if that was possible. PS.
